A mesothelioma lawyer can help you in more ways than simply filing an action. They can also help you in other areas, such as finding asbestos specialists or determining whether you qualify for trust funds. It is difficult to sue asbestos-related companies since many have filed for bankruptcy protection. They may have set up trust funds to pay victims. A mesothelioma lawyer can guide you through the bankruptcy process, and determine if these trusts can compensate you.

A mesothelioma lawyer will also be able help you determine which asbestos companies were responsible for your exposure. They will use their resources and expertise to search through vast amounts of information to find the correct sources. They can also identify the time and place where you were exposed to asbestos. A mesothelioma lawyer may also help you calculate your damages, which include medical expenses, economic damages, and pain and suffering.

Mesothelioma, a cancer that is deadly that affects the lungs' internal linings. It can make breathing difficult and decrease life expectancy. It is caused by asbestos fibers that were utilized in a variety of common building materials before 2000. A mesothelioma victim may be eligible for compensation to pay for medical expenses and enhance their quality of life.

Although there is no cure for Mesothelioma (or any other asbestos-related illness) however, treatment options can help prolong the life of a patient and offer comfort to their loved family members.
